Manchester United signs six-game deal
The richest football club in the UK has announced it has signed a six-game deal with mobile phone game developer Jump Games.

The agreement with Manchester United will see Jump design, develop and sell six games based on the football club, with the first title in the series entitled Manchester United Word It!.

Speaking at the London launch, club manager Sir Alex Ferguson said: "Manchester United, all of us, are delighted in our new arrangement with Jump Games. I think it's a fantastic venture. And to all our fans all over the world it's an opportunity to get yourselves involved in it.”

All six games will launch this year, with the first game in the lineup Manchester United Word It! available from April at a cost of £3 via 'all top operators globally'.
